What is the difference between a syringe pump and a regular medical syringe?

Let’s start with the regular medical syringe. You’ve probably seen these before. They’re the ones you usually see in doctor’s offices or hospitals. A regular syringe is a simple, handheld device. It’s made up of a barrel, a plunger, and a needle. You draw the liquid, like medicine or saline solution, into the barrel by pulling back on the plunger. Then, you push the plunger forward to inject the liquid into the patient.

Regular syringes are super versatile. They’re used for all sorts of things, like giving injections, drawing blood, or flushing wounds. They’re also really easy to use. You don’t need any special training to operate a basic syringe. Just make sure you follow proper safety procedures, like using a new needle for each patient to prevent the spread of infections.

One of the big advantages of regular syringes is their simplicity. They’re cheap to make, so they’re widely available. You can find them in different sizes, from really small ones for giving tiny doses of medicine to larger ones for drawing more significant amounts of fluid.

Now, let’s talk about syringe pumps. A syringe pump is a more high – tech piece of equipment. It’s an electronic device that’s designed to deliver a precise amount of fluid at a controlled rate. Instead of manually pushing the plunger, the pump does it for you.

Syringe pumps are commonly used in hospitals, especially in intensive care units (ICUs), operating rooms, and oncology departments. They’re great for delivering medications that need to be given at a very specific rate, like painkillers, chemotherapy drugs, or insulin.

The way a syringe pump works is pretty cool. You load a syringe into the pump, and then you set the rate at which you want the fluid to be delivered. The pump uses a motor to move the plunger of the syringe at a constant speed. This ensures that the patient gets the exact amount of medication they need over a set period of time.

One of the main benefits of syringe pumps is accuracy. They can deliver fluids with a high degree of precision, which is crucial when dealing with medications that have a narrow therapeutic range. For example, if you’re giving a patient a painkiller, you want to make sure they’re getting the right amount. Too little, and they’ll still be in pain. Too much, and it could be dangerous.

Another advantage of syringe pumps is that they can work continuously. You don’t have to keep manually pushing the plunger, which is great for long – term infusions. This also reduces the risk of human error, like accidentally pushing the plunger too hard or too fast.

However, syringe pumps also have some drawbacks. They’re more expensive than regular syringes. You need to buy the pump itself, and then there are also the costs of maintenance and calibration. They’re also more complex to use. You need to have some training to operate a syringe pump properly, and you have to be careful to set the correct parameters.

In terms of the types of fluids they can handle, both regular syringes and syringe pumps can be used with a variety of medications and solutions. But syringe pumps are often used for more critical and precise applications, while regular syringes are used for more general purposes.

When it comes to choosing between a regular syringe and a syringe pump, it really depends on the situation. If you’re in a basic medical setting and you just need to give a quick injection, a regular syringe is probably the way to go. It’s simple, convenient, and cost – effective. But if you’re dealing with a patient who needs a precise and continuous infusion of medication, a syringe pump is the better choice.
